};A dashboard can declare top-level filters — a date range and any number of
select / text filters — whose values drive every bound widget at once.
The filter values live as dashboard-level variables (the page/dashboard
variables primitive), and each widget declares which of its own fields a
filter binds to. At render time the dashboard merges the active filter values
into each bound widget's inline query (AND-combined with the widget's own
filter).
Binding rules, in precedence order:
filterBindings[name]as a string — apply the filter to that field.filterBindings[name]: false— opt this widget out.- Legacy
targetWidgetson the filter — when set, only listed widget ids get the default binding (an explicitfilterBindingsentry still wins). - Otherwise the filter applies to its own
field(the built-in date range defaults todateRange.field ?? 'created_at').
Notes:
- Date presets stay symbolic (
{30_days_ago}… date-macro tokens) until query time, so widgets resolve them exactly like hand-authored filters. - Dataset-bound widgets receive the merged filter through the dataset
query's
runtimeFilter. - Static-data widgets (inline
dataarrays) have no query to scope and are not filtered. - Filter values are also readable in widget expressions as
page.<name>(e.g.page.region), since they are hosted as dashboard variables. optionsFromresolves distinct option values server-side (a dataset GROUP BY) when the data source supports dataset queries, falling back to a client-side dedupe over the first 200 records otherwise.- Default bindings are metadata-aware for inline
objectwidgets: a default field that doesn't exist on the widget's object is skipped with a console warning instead of emitting a query that matches nothing. ExplicitfilterBindingsstrings are always honoured as written.

};Dashboard type: 'table' widgets bound to an objectName automatically
render each cell using the appropriate component for the field's type — the
same cell renderers used by ObjectGrid (the list view) and reports
(@object-ui/plugin-report).
You don't need to declare type on each column. The widget fetches the
object schema once and infers the renderer from the bound field:
| Field type | Cell rendering |
|---|---|
select / picklist / status |
Translated label inside a colored Badge |
lookup / reference / master_detail / user / owner |
Display name (FK is auto-expanded server-side via $expand) |
boolean |
Checkbox |
email |
mailto: link |
url |
Clickable link |
phone |
Phone link with copy button |
date / datetime |
Locale-formatted date |
currency |
Locale currency (or honour format: '$0,0') |
percent |
0% / 0.0% formatted (honour format) |
Author overrides always win — pass type, format, options,
referenceTo, or your own cell function on a column to bypass
auto-detection.

}When DashboardRenderer is used in design mode (designMode={true} plus an
onWidgetsReorder callback), widgets become sortable via
@dnd-kit. Dragging a widget over another inserts
it at that index (insertion semantics, not swap) — the array order is the
visual order because widgets render with gridColumn: span W. The renderer
calls onWidgetsReorder(nextWidgets) with the reordered array; the host (e.g.
DashboardView) is responsible for persisting the change via its DataSource.
A 5px pointer-activation distance keeps click-to-select working on the same widget surface.
DashboardGridLayout (registered as schema type: 'dashboard-grid') has an
inline "Edit Layout" mode that lets users drag and resize widgets via
react-grid-layout. When the user clicks Save Layout, the new grid
coordinates are merged back into schema.widgets[].layout and handed off
through the onSchemaChange callback.

/>If onSchemaChange is not provided, layout edits stay in component
state and are lost on refresh — a console.warn is emitted in development
to flag the missing wiring. The component never writes to localStorage
or any other storage on its own: persistence is the parent's concern,
delegated to whatever data adapter you have injected (REST, ObjectQL,
file system, …) per the protocol-agnostic architecture rule.
⚠️ Removed in 3.4: the legacypersistLayoutKeyprop and its built-in localStorage fallback have been removed. Previously a shared default key'dashboard-layout'caused layouts to bleed across dashboards. If you still want a browser-local cache for a demo, do it in the parent insideonSchemaChange.
